1. RTP (Return to Player): 94.41%

The Return to Player (RTP) percentage of 94.41 suggests that, on average, players can expect to receive back 94.41 coins for every 100 coins wagered. This indicates that the remaining 5.59 coins constitute the casino’s edge. While this RTP is slightly below the industry average (typically around 96-97%), it offers a reasonable expectation for long-term play, making it an adequate choice for players seeking moderate returns.

Simple Expected Return Calculation:

For a practical application, if a player opts to spin 1,000 times at the minimum bet of 1.25 (total wager: 1,250 coins):

With an RTP of 94.41%:

1,250 * 0.9441 = 1,180.125 coins expected return

This translates to an Expected Loss of 69.875 coins over this session. This estimation emphasizes the inherent risk in slot play, where actual results may significantly differ from statistical expectations due to variance.
